    For any of you that know who Steve Pruitt is, and knows how Kers has performed in F1, you are going to be very excited by this article. Steve Priutt did the math and figured out that a hybrid battery (like the Prius) could save enough fuel to trim one or two pit stops off of the 24 Hours of Le Mans (enough to create a huge advantage). As he has been preparing (through shorter ALMS races right now), he has been achieving 3rd and 4th place spots (therefore, beating most of the gasoline & diesel pack). His hybrid is holding in competition with Audi's TDI, Porsche, and Ferrari. Doing the math, if his hybrid can save him one or two pit stops in the 24 Hours of Le Mans, he could actual WIN! Using a Hybrid!
